Four Tennessee Department of Transportation employees were injured in a construction accident Tuesday afternoon after the crane they were using collapsed.
The accident occurred in Carroll County, Tennessee at a bridge the TDOT was repairing on State Route 424. Â The exact cause of the accident has yet to be determined.
The four men injured in the accident were identified as Ricky Sanders, Odell March, Richard Stone, and Ron Flemming. Â Sanders, March and Flemming were released from the hospital Wednesday, but Stone remains in a Memphis hospital in unknown condition. Â The extent and type of the men’s injuries was not released to the public.
TDOT spokesperson Nichole Lawrence stated, “We’re just hoping for the best that everyone recovers as soon as possible…It’s a testament to how dangerous these guys’ jobs are”.
